One year after finishing outside the top 125 for the first time since his rookie season in 1996, Australia’s Stuart Appleby was honored as the 2010 PGA Tour Comeback Player of the Year.
Appleby earned the award via a vote by his fellow competitors following a season that included a historic final round 59 en route to victory at The Greenbrier Classic.
Another late rally gave Appleby the Australian Masters in November. He shot a Sunday 65 to record a come-from-behind victory - his first on the Australian PGA Tour since the 2001 Australian Open.
The 39-year-old Aussie spoke of his rebound season after his win at Victoria Golf Club.
"What has turned around this year?" Appleby questioned. "I guess persistence. You know, just knowing that the best thing about being in a low is it's the low. It's like fishing; if there's a low tide you guess what's coming, you have just got to move forward. You don't know how
long someone is going to hold the pause button, but you just know if you have the belief, the belief becomes the reason why turn things around.
"It's not always one great swing tip or one single thing," he continued. "It just happens to be that day after day after day that you will find a way and that the challenge, as frustrating and depressing as it is, is actually quite exciting because you know that change of tide is going to come and you just have to ride it out and for me it was a while. You know, there are parts of everybody's life, whether it's golf or something else, but for me, my career has always been a steady move forward and certainly pauses are a part of the game and everyone can look at periods where it's not so good.
"To really have the win only in August and then this really wraps this year up with a nice bow, compared to what the first half of the year felt like, and obviously the year before."
“Congratulations to Stuart Appleby for being voted the PGA Tour Comeback Player of the year by his peers,” said PGA Tour Commissioner Tim Finchem. “Stuart showed great perseverance in returning to the winner’s circle at The Greenbrier Classic in a historic manner.”
Appleby, who is currently No. 28 in the Official World Golf Rankings, was selected for PGA Tour Comeback Player of the Year over Arjun Atwal and Rocco Mediate.
